Enhanced Data Security Measures

Enhanced Data Security Measures

When it comes to data security, outsourcing data handling can provide enhanced measures to protect sensitive information. By partnering with a reputable third-party provider, companies can benefit from advanced security protocols and technologies that may exceed the capabilities of in-house IT teams. This can help minimize the risk of data breaches and unauthorized access.

Outsourcing data handling also allows businesses to leverage the expertise of cybersecurity professionals who specialize in implementing robust security measures. These professionals can regularly monitor and update security systems to stay ahead of evolving threats. Additionally, outsourcing providers often have secure data centers with redundant backup systems and disaster recovery plans in place, ensuring the safety and integrity of critical data. Overall, outsourcing data handling can be a cost-effective solution for businesses looking to enhance their data security measures.
